WebbStatutes like the Gramm-Leach-Bliley Act, the Fair Credit Reporting Act, and the Federal Trade Commission Act may require you to provide reasonable security for sensitive … WebbSection 75 of the Consumer Credit Act provides additional protection for credit card purchases costing between £100 and £30,000. If you have a claim for breach of contract or misrepresentation against the supplier of the goods or services, Section 75 gives you the same claim against the creditor.

By providing an overview of the relationship between these regulations, the aim is that those directly supporting the payments process gain a better understanding of how to change numbering in excel sheetWebb30 mars 2024 · The Truth in Lending Act requires lenders to disclose the costs of borrowing money and prohibits lenders from issuing unsolicited credit cards. The law also limits your liability to $50 if your credit card lost, stolen, or used without your authorization.
